Skilled Recognised Graduate Visa (Subclass 476)
Skilled Recognised Graduate Visa (Subclass 476) is an 18-month temporary visa for recent engineering graduates from overseas universities indicated on the list of universities specified by the Department of Home Affairs (DHA).
Eligibility
- Completed within the last 24 months prior to submitting an application a degree or higher qualification in engineering at an institution specified by DIBP.
- Must satisfy English requirement, e.g IELTS overall 6 with at least 5 on each band.
- Have not held either a Subclass 485 or Subclass 476.
- Must be under 31 years of age at the time of the application.
- Must be under 31 years of age at the time of the application.
- Can be inside or outside Australia at the time of the application.
Conditions
476 Visa is a temporary residence (TR) visa valid for 18 months. Condition 8502 (must not enter before a specified person) and/or Condition 8515 (must not marry before entering) may be imposed on the visa.

Pathway to Permanent Residence
Skilled Recognised Graduate Visa is an 18-month temporary residence visa allowing students who have recently graduated overseas to obtain the required work experience to apply for permanent residence in Australia. While on a Skilled Recognised Graduate Subclass 476 it may be possible to apply for other visas, if eligibility criteria are met, including:
- Business Long Stay Subclass 457 - (Temporary Residence)
- Temporary Skill Shortage Visa (TSS Visa - Medium Term)
- Skilled Independent Subclass 885 - (Permanent Residence)
- Skilled Sponsored Subclass 886 - (Permanent Residence)
- Skilled - Regional Sponsored Subclass 487 - (Three Year Provisional Visa)
- Employer Nomination Scheme Subclass 856 - (Permanent Residence)
- Regional Sponsored Migration Scheme Subclass 857 - (Permanent Residence)
